Output 6e999b758330b5d24bcb850366ad8abc2961ce657e36e0c9aaee16738baba0b6:54

value
22669633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02aa2680f231cdd99ac23e2646bb7b9cf8ac94a5 OP_EQUAL
address
M89FR55wVzSrtZJdKvR4MkaeV8NJVpja6x
transaction
6e999b758330b5d24bcb850366ad8abc2961ce657e36e0c9aaee16738baba0b6
spent
true